We thought perms were a thing of the past (we’re not the only ones who tried the treatment in the ’90s, right?). But Eva Mendes is bringing back the style … at least for her latest role.
She plays a woman with seriously tight curls in the HBO film Clear History (also starring Kate Hudson and Jon Hamm). The somewhat wild ringlets are seemingly highlighted, hitting the star at her shoulders. And when we spotted this shot of her on location in Rockport, Mass., we just couldn’t keep it to ourselves.
The curly look is a major departure from Mendes’s usual soft and feminine hairstyle, which she either wears wavy and voluminous or straightened. And while the actress probably doesn’t need us to tell her, we just want to go on record saying that as soon as she’s done shooting, she should go back to her natural hair.
